WP1 - Management

Objectives

The objectives of the project management activity are to:·

  • facilitate communication and co-operation between project participants;
  • monitor project progress, report to the EC and provide a point of communication for the project with the EC, which takes into account the needs of EC with respect to FP6;
  • ensure that goals are set for each project activity;
  • maintain accurate records of cost and effort;
  • promote quality in project work;
  • and· anticipate and manage changes related to the project.

Description of work

The Project Manager (PM) will be responsible for performing the co-ordination activities that are required under the EC contract: i.e. being the intermediary between the participants and the EC for all communications including cost statements and deliverables; and for distributing funding. The PM will be responsible for implementing systems and processes for tracking and reporting on effort, deliverables and progress. The PM will keep a track of identified risks to the project to ensure that problems can be predicted and their impact reduced. The PM will set agendas for all project meetings including review meetings and will be responsible for ensuring that minutes are recorded and distributed. The PM will define and implement document standards and will define and implement QA processes for project deliverables and published material. The PM will be responsible for the implementation of a web site supporting secure access, for the consortium, to definitive versions of documents, drafts of work in progress, and an email archive. The effort allocations to participants other than the co-ordinating partner are to cover local management and contributions to management reporting including the final report.

Deliverables

  • Q'ly: D1.1-D1.9 Quarterly management reports
  • Each 6 months: D1.10-D1.14 Periodic progress reports (including Special Interest Group report and a list of papers on project results published in conferences)
  • PM30: D1.15 Final project report

Milestones and expected result

The project review meetings are the major milestones for the project management activity. Effective management will result in a well focused project where the objectives have the best possible chance of being achieved given the environment in which the project will take place and the available resources. Effective management will enable the expectations of all stakeholders to be understood by all those working on the project, and as far as practicably possible it will enable those expectations to be met.
